One of the oldest houses built in one of the first side streets, for commuters to town - by the only form of public transport - a horse coach or horse car from one of the local hotels or from the end of Bridge Road. It was built by local builder James Richardson, one of the few buildings remaining known to have been built by him, and one of the last of the row of a dozen cottages which faced Hill Street in the early 1860s.
